Problem

The publishing and printing industries face challenges in efficiently producing books on demand with covers that require different plasticization types, such as mat and glossy, due to the need for manual film substitution, leading to increased costs and processing times.

Innovation Solution

An automatic plasticizing equipment with a first and second plasticizing device, controlled by enhanced sheet codes, allows for the production of plasticized image sheets with different typologies, including mat and glossy, and non-plasticized sheets, at high speed and low cost, by unwinding films from spools and using electronic control units to selectively apply or skip plasticization.

Data Source

PatentEP3117996B1Equipment and method for automatic plasticizing
Publication Date: 2019.09.04 S E M SERVIZI EDITORIALI MILANO SPA

AI summary

An automatic plasticizing equipment (17) for image sheets (26) comprises a first plasticizing device (27) and an electronic control unit (22) for the plasticizing device and in which the first plasticizing device employs a first plasticizer film (28) unwinding from a first film spool (29). The plasticizing equipment (17) processes image sheets (26) with associated enhanced sheet codes (ESC), readable by machine, having dimension and finishing information associated to said image sheets (26). The equipment (17) further comprises a second plasticizing device (41), downstream of the first plasticizing device (27) for a second plasticizer film (42) of different typologies unwinding from a second film spool (43) for pre-forming plasticized image sheets (31, 44) of different typologies; and the electronic control unit (22) responds to the dimension and finishing information from the enhanced sheet codes (ESC) for selectively activating the first plasticizing device (27) or the second plasticizing device (41) or to leave the plasticizing devices deactivated so as to obtain plasticized image sheets (31, 44) of different typologies of plasticization or non-plasticized image sheets (46).
